Nutritional Benefits of Pork in Dog Food
Pork is not only a palatable option for many dogs but also offers several nutritional benefits that can enhance your pet’s overall health. Rich in high-quality protein, pork helps to build and maintain muscle mass, supporting your dog’s active lifestyle. Protein is essential for growth, development, and overall vitality in dogs, making pork an excellent choice compared to some other protein sources.
In addition to being a great protein source, pork contains important vitamins and minerals. For instance, it is high in B vitamins, including B6 and B12, which play key roles in energy metabolism as well as maintaining a healthy nervous system. Pork also contains zinc, an essential mineral that supports immune function and skin health, contributing to a shiny coat and overall well-being.
Another benefit of pork dry dog food is that it is often easier for dogs with food sensitivities or allergies to digest compared to more common proteins like chicken or beef. This makes pork an excellent alternative for pets that may be intolerant to other meat sources. The unique fatty acid profile found in pork fat can also contribute to healthy skin and a vibrant coat, making it a suitable option for dogs that need an additional boost in those areas.

Transitioning Your Dog to Pork Dry Dog Food
Introducing a new dry food, especially one with a different protein source like pork, should be done gradually to avoid gastrointestinal upset. The typical recommendation is to transition over 7 to 10 days, allowing your dog’s digestive system to acclimate to the new food. Start by mixing a small amount of the pork dry dog food with your dog’s current food. Gradually increase the proportion of the new food while decreasing the old food throughout the transition period.
Monitoring your dog during this transition is crucial. Keep an eye out for any signs of digestive distress, such as diarrhea or vomiting. If your dog is experiencing issues, consider slowing down the transition process and give your dog’s system more time to adjust. Additionally, maintaining a consistent feeding schedule will help your dog adapt to the new diet more smoothly.
After successfully transitioning your dog to a pork-centric dry food, observe any changes in their energy levels and coat condition. With the right nutrients from pork-based dog food, you might notice improvements in muscle tone, activity levels, and overall happiness. However, if your dog shows persistent signs of discomfort or adverse reactions, consult your veterinarian for guidance and to rule out any underlying health issues.

2. Ingredient Quality
The quality of ingredients in pork dry dog food plays a significant role in your dog’s health. Look for high-quality, real pork as the primary ingredient, ideally listed as ‘pork meal’ to ensure a concentrated source of protein. Avoid foods that use ambiguous terms like “meat by-products” or “meat meal” without specifying the source.
Furthermore, consider the inclusion of whole foods that provide additional nutrients. Ingredients like sweet potatoes, peas, apples, and blueberries can enhance the food’s nutritional profile. Preservatives and artificial additives should also be minimal. Opt for brands that utilize natural preservatives like tocopherols (vitamin E) or ascorbic acid (vitamin C) instead of chemical preservatives.

How do I transition my dog to a new pork dry dog food?
Transitioning your dog to a new pork dry dog food should be done gradually to minimize gastrointestinal upset. Start by mixing a small amount of the new food with your dog’s current food, typically around 25% new food and 75% old food. Over the course of about a week, gradually increase the proportion of the new food while decreasing the old food. This process allows your dog’s digestive system to adapt to the new formula.
Keep a close eye on your dog during the transition period for any signs of distress, like vomiting or diarrhea. If these symptoms occur, slow down the transition process and give your dog more time to adjust. If issues persist, consult your veterinarian for additional guidance on finding the best diet for your furry friend.

What are the common ingredients in pork dry dog food?
Common ingredients in pork dry dog food typically include pork meal or pork as the primary protein source, grains like brown rice or barley, and various fruits and vegetables. Pork meal consists of rendered pork, making it a concentrated source of protein, while grains provide carbohydrates for energy. Vegetables such as peas and carrots can add additional vitamins and fiber, contributing to digestive health.
In addition to these primary ingredients, many brands also include essential fatty acids, vitamins, and minerals to promote overall health. Ingredients like fish oil may be added for omega fatty acids, which enhance skin and coat health. Always check the ingredient list for quality markers, as higher-quality brands will prioritize whole food sources over fillers or by-products.
How can I determine the right portion size for my dog?
Determining the right portion size for your dog involves several factors, including age, weight, activity level, and overall health. Most dog food brands provide feeding guidelines on the packaging based on your dog’s weight. These recommendations can serve as a starting point, but it’s essential to adjust based on your dog’s individual needs. For instance, highly active dogs may require larger portions than a more sedentary dog of the same weight.
Additionally, monitoring your dog’s body condition score (BCS) can help in fine-tuning portion sizes. If your dog is gaining too much weight, you may need to decrease their food intake, while an underweight dog may require an increased portion size. Regular check-ins with your veterinarian can provide personalized guidance to ensure your dog maintains a healthy weight.
